   1 * Golden rule of HTML for Article Writers: Every HTML tag you OPEN, must be CLOSED. http://is.gd/ulS9


   2 * Tip: Don't use URL Shorteners in your Resource Box or article. Better to include a URL from a domain that you own/control for life.


   3 * Article Writing Tip: Let each article stand alone and deliver your intended message. Your readers will love the simplicity of your delivery.


   4 * "Hit the ground running" in your article body. Your 1st sentence and 1st paragraph should deliver immediate value to your reader.


   5 * Most authors find it's easier to write (1) 1000 word article than (2) 500 word articles; yet (2) 500 word articles always outperforms.


   6 * Article Writing Tip: Don't let your article's primary aim be to attract traffic. Let it be to help your reader improve or solve a problem.


   7 * What's the IDEAL word count? 400-800 words. Anytime you approach 1200 words or more, consider breaking the article in half.

The Unusual Writing Ideas!

OK, here are the ideas I promise, feel free to use them as you please:


1. Talk about your failures and what you learn from them.

2. Take your failures to the next level by turning them into advice. Show how you face each down time.

3. Write about your successes, and share tips to help others achieve similar success.

4. Find a video related to your niche and write a simple introduction and post it on your blog.

5. Find articles related to your content and review its content. Point the good and the bad form it.

6. Share your top source of incoming traffic.

7. Showcase good tweets about you from your follower (like testimonials). This is a great way to generate trust.

8. Blog about lessons you learn from one of your Twitter followers and Facebook friends.

9. Write about what you think other blogs in your industry are doing great.

10. Share your site and business goals with some details.

11. Find article that have a set number of tips relevant to your niche and then write a post for each of those tips with details.

12. Make a post about anything useful you find on other websites relevant to yours.

13. Write about how you got the idea for you latest articles.
